suby1100005303
88 Greencroft Gardens, London, United Kingdom
ubitricity
Charging Details
Power Output3 kW
PricingFree
Connector Types
Type 2
Location
Address: 88 Greencroft Gardens
City: London
Country: United Kingdom
Postcode: NW6 3JQ
Loading map...